BIO 311: Methods in Field Biology

Class Program
Credits 3
Session Cycle
Summer

An introduction to field biology with an emphasis on hands-on field research techniques. Very minimal lecture, and substantial time in forests, lakes, streams, and other habitats of northern Michigan. Field experiences will focus on experimental design, sampling terrestrial and aquatic organisms, population estimations, community interactions, ecosystem evaluations, and proper use of field research equipment. Offered at the G.H. Gordon Biological Station during the 2nd summer session.
